Inoculation Referrals



When considering vaccination referrals for your pet, it is important to review the specific demands based on their way of life, health and wellness, and age status. Inoculations play a critical function in avoiding contagious illness that can drastically impact your animal's wellness and wellness.


For young pet dogs, such as kittycats and young puppies, a series of core vaccinations are normally provided to construct their immunity versus widespread illness. These consist of distemper, parvovirus, and rabies for dogs, and feline viral rhinotracheitis, calicivirus, and panleukopenia for felines. As family pets age, the regularity and sort of vaccinations might change, requiring a conversation with your veterinarian about any kind of called for adjustments or boosters.


Lifestyle variables, such as direct exposure to other pets or traveling, can additionally determine details vaccination requirements. Pet dogs that frequently go to canine parks or boarding centers might require additional vaccines, such as Bordetella.

Signs of Health Problem



Being watchful for indications of ailment in your pet is important for very early detection and treatment. Recognizing these signs can help ensure prompt vet intervention, possibly protecting against much more serious health problems.


Usual indications of ailment consist of adjustments in appetite, weight reduction or gain, and alterations in drinking behaviors. Monitor your pet dog's power levels; sleepiness or extreme resting can signify underlying problems. Take notice of any type of uncommon behaviors, such as boosted aggression, withdrawal, or extreme vocalization, which may suggest discomfort or pain.


Physical signs also call for focus. Search for adjustments in layer condition, skin inflammations, or unusual lumps. Observe your pet's washroom behaviors; diarrhea, bowel irregularity, or stressing to urinate can be major worries. Furthermore, my response watch on respiratory system patterns; coughing, hissing, or problem breathing should motivate immediate veterinary appointment.
